Byte per second

A rate of one byte (8 bits) per second.

History: Data transfer rate units grew from serial communication, storage, and network bandwidth measurement.

Current use: File download speeds.

Also written as B/s, bytes per second, byte/s.

Gigabyte per second

One billion bytes per second (SI).

History: Data transfer rate units grew from serial communication, storage, and network bandwidth measurement.

Current use: Used for comparing network throughput, file transfers, storage interfaces, and communication links.

Also written as GB/s, gigabytes per second.

Frequently asked questions

  • How many Gigabyte per second (GB/s) are in one Byte per second (B/s)?

    One Byte per second equals 0.000000001 Gigabyte per second.

  • How do you convert Byte per second to Gigabyte per second?

    Multiply the Byte per second value by 0.000000001 to get the result in Gigabyte per second.

  • How do you convert Gigabyte per second back to Byte per second?

    Multiply the Gigabyte per second value by 1,000,000,000 to get back to Byte per second.

  • What is 1000000 Byte per second in Gigabyte per second?

    1000000 Byte per second equals 0.001 Gigabyte per second.
